Service Designer | Central Government
Location: Remote
Rate: Up to -569 per day (Inside IR35)
Contract Length: 6 Months+
Clearance: SC Clearance
The Opportunity
We''re supporting a major Central Government organisation undertaking a large-scale digital transformation programme and are looking for an experienced Service Designer to join a high-performing multidisciplinary team.
This programme is transforming critical public services, offering the opportunity to work on complex, high-impact user journeys at national scale. You''ll play a key role in shaping services that directly impact citizens while collaborating with experienced design and delivery professionals across government.
Key Responsibilities
- Lead service design activities across discovery, alpha, beta and live phases.
- Design and improve end-to-end services, ensuring they meet user and business needs.
- Develop service blueprints, user journeys and service maps to identify opportunities for improvement.
- Work closely with Product Managers, Delivery Managers, Policy teams and Technical Architects.
- Advocate for User-Centred Design and service design best practice across stakeholders of varying levels of design maturity.
- Support teams in making evidence-based design decisions through research and service analysis.
- Contribute to the continuous improvement of government services in line with GDS standards.
Essential Experience
- Strong and recent experience delivering GDS-aligned Service Design within UK Government or the wider public sector.
- Proven experience working as a dedicated Service Designer within multidisciplinary teams.
- Experience designing and improving complex end-to-end services.
- Strong understanding of the Government Digital Service (GDS) Service Standard and UCD practices.
- Excellent stakeholder management and facilitation skills.
- Demonstrable experience creating:
- Service Blueprints
- User Journeys
- Service Maps
- End-to-End Service Designs
- Experience working within complex policy-led environments.
- Experience transforming citizen-facing services at scale.
- Strong understanding of accessibility, inclusive design and designing for diverse user needs.
- Experience overcoming organisational, technical or policy challenges to deliver service improvements.
